#b4dc71 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#b4dc71 is composed of 70.6% red, 86.3%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.6%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 82.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#b4dc71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#69b900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b4dc71 color description : Soft green.

The hexadecimal color #b4dc71 has RGB values of R:180, G:220,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11852913.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0f04 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8aca1 is the less saturated color, while #bdfe4f is the most saturated one.
